About Matthew

Matthew is a problem solver. He enjoys working on matters that have no apparent or easy solution.

Matthew has diverse experience in tax law. Prior to founding Sunits Legal he worked at a multinational accounting firm, boutique law firms and for the Australian Government Solicitor where he acted for the Commissioner of Taxation. Matthew has had the benefit of working on a large range of disputes both for and against revenue offices. This not only gives Matthew a unique insight into what can turn a dispute but also allows him to advise his front end clients in a way that appropriately balances their risks.

Matthew holds a Bachelor of Law and Economics and is a member of the Law Society of Western Australia.
